WebAn obligation to notify. Under the Occupational Health and Safety Act 2004 (OHS Act), employers and self-employed persons must notify WorkSafe immediately after becoming aware a notifiable incident has occurred. WebNotifiable work Notifiable work is especially hazardous work that must be reported to WorkSafe New Zealand before it can begin. Before beginning notifiable work you must submit a 'Particular Hazardous Work Notification' form to WorkSafe, and provide a copy to your University liaison. WebPersons conducting a business or undertaking (PCBUs) must notify NT WorkSafe if a serious injury, a dangerous incident or death has occurred at the workplace. These type of incidents are called notifiable incidents under the Work Health and Safety (National Uniform Legislation) Act 2011 (the WHS Act).
